All warnings (new ones prefixed by >>):
drivers/ptp/ptp_ocp.c: In function 'ptp_ocp_summary_show':
>> drivers/ptp/ptp_ocp.c:4052:28: warning: '%d' directive writing between 1 and 11 bytes into a region of size 5 [-Wformat-overflow=]
4052 | sprintf(label, "GEN%d", nr + 1);
| ^~
In function '_signal_summary_show',
inlined from 'ptp_ocp_summary_show' at drivers/ptp/ptp_ocp.c:4215:4:
drivers/ptp/ptp_ocp.c:4052:24: note: directive argument in the range [-2147483639, 2147483647]
4052 | sprintf(label, "GEN%d", nr + 1);
| ^~~~~~~
drivers/ptp/ptp_ocp.c:4052:9: note: 'sprintf' output between 5 and 15 bytes into a destination of size 8
4052 | sprintf(label, "GEN%d", nr + 1);
| 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
drivers/ptp/ptp_ocp.c: In function 'ptp_ocp_summary_show':
drivers/ptp/ptp_ocp.c:4077:29: warning: '%d' directive writing between 1 and 11 bytes into a region of size 4 [-Wformat-overflow=]
4077 | sprintf(label, "FREQ%d", nr + 1);
| ^~
In function '_frequency_summary_show',
inlined from 'ptp_ocp_summary_show' at drivers/ptp/ptp_ocp.c:4219:4:
drivers/ptp/ptp_ocp.c:4077:24: note: directive argument in the range [-2147483640, 2147483647]
4077 | sprintf(label, "FREQ%d", nr + 1);
| ^~~~~~~~
drivers/ptp/ptp_ocp.c:4077:9: note: 'sprintf' output between 6 and 16 bytes into a destination of size 8
4077 | sprintf(label, "FREQ%d", nr + 1);
| 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
